首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ux下Sbatch脚本命令复制输出数据

是指在Linux操作系统中使用Sbatch命令来提交作业并将作业的输出数据复制到指定的位置。以下是完善且全面的答案:

Sbatch是一个用于在Linux系统中提交作业的命令。它是Slurm作业调度系统的一部分,用于管理和调度计算集群上的作业。通过使用Sbatch命令,用户可以将作业提交到计算集群中进行并行计算。

当使用Sbatch命令提交作业时,用户可以通过一些选项来指定作业的各种属性,例如作业名称、所需的计算资源、作业运行的时间限制等。同时,用户还可以通过输出选项来指定作业的输出数据的处理方式。

在Linux下,复制输出数据可以通过以下步骤实现:

  1. 编写Sbatch脚本文件:首先,用户需要创建一个Sbatch脚本文件,该文件用于描述作业的各种属性和执行命令。可以使用任何文本编辑器创建一个扩展名为".sbatch"的文件。
  2. 定义作业的输出文件:在Sbatch脚本文件中,可以使用"--output"选项来定义作业的输出文件。例如,可以使用以下命令将作业的标准输出重定向到一个文件中:
  3. 定义作业的输出文件:在Sbatch脚本文件中,可以使用"--output"选项来定义作业的输出文件。例如,可以使用以下命令将作业的标准输出重定向到一个文件中:
  4. 上述命令将作业的标准输出保存到名为"output.log"的文件中。
  5. 提交作业:保存并退出Sbatch脚本文件后,可以使用以下命令来提交作业:
  6. 提交作业:保存并退出Sbatch脚本文件后,可以使用以下命令来提交作业:
  7. 其中,"script.sbatch"是保存的Sbatch脚本文件名。
  8. 复制输出数据:作业完成后,可以通过以下命令将作业的输出数据复制到指定位置:
  9. 复制输出数据:作业完成后,可以通过以下命令将作业的输出数据复制到指定位置:
  10. 上述命令将名为"output.log"的文件复制到指定的目标路径"/path/to/destination"中。

这样,通过以上步骤,用户可以在Linux系统下使用Sbatch脚本命令提交作业并将作业的输出数据复制到指定位置。

推荐的腾讯云相关产品:腾讯云容器实例(Tencent Cloud Container Instance)

腾讯云容器实例是一种无服务器化的容器实例服务,可以帮助用户快速运行容器化的应用程序,无需管理底层的计算资源和集群。用户只需上传容器镜像并指定相应的参数,即可快速创建和部署容器实例。

腾讯云容器实例的优势包括:

  • 无服务器化:无需管理底层计算资源和集群,简化了应用程序的部署和运维工作。
  • 弹性伸缩:根据实际需求自动调整容器实例的数量,提高资源利用率和应用程序的可用性。
  • 快速启动:容器实例可在数秒内启动,提供快速响应和部署的能力。
  • 低成本:按实际使用的资源进行计费,节省运维成本。

更多关于腾讯云容器实例的详细信息,请参考腾讯云容器实例产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• CONQUEST 编译安装指南 Slurm 篇

    在实际的生产环境中,使用单用户模式直接运行命令的机会不是很多,通常是采用提交作业任务给集群计算的方式。这样一来既能节约资源和时间,又能申请到更大规模的计算资源,对于平台管理人员还是用户来说都是非常有利的。国家超算中心,地方超算中心,学校超算中心一般都对外提供这样的服务,不过需要按核时进行计费。所谓“核时”就是一个 CPU 核运行一个小时,这也是高性能计算中通常使用的资源衡量单位。作为超算中心或者高性能集群,必不可缺的就是集群作业管理系统,它可以根据用户的需求,统一管理和调度集群的软硬件资源,保证用户作业公平合理地共享集群资源,提高系统利用率和吞吐率。

    01

    第一性原理计算框架 CONQUEST 的安装与测试

    随着计算机的计算能力和运行规模的不断提升,基于第一性原理计算理论的计算材料学科越来越得到重视。但是一般来说这样的模拟对一个包含成千上万的原子、电子而言,所需的计算框架是非常复杂的,计算代价是相当昂贵的。比如为人所熟知的商用类型 第一性原理计算框架 VASP 授权通常需要五六万人民币以上,而且在一个普通超算集群上计算一个完整的体系结构(超过 1,000 个原子)可能需要几周,甚至几个月。无论是软件授权成本,还是时间成本,都比较高昂。对于想学习和实践第一性原理计算的小伙伴而言,当然也有比较节省的方式。首先软件可以选用免费的开源第一性原理计算框架,比如说本文中即将介绍到的 CONQUEST,以及 ABINT,SMASH 和 QUANTUM ESPRESSO 等。

    07

    深入浅出Windows BATCH

    BATCH也就是批处理文件,有时简称为BAT,是Windows平台上的一种可运行脚本,与*nix(Linux和Unix)上的Shell脚本和其它的脚本(Perl,Python)等是一样的,实质上就是一个文本文件,可是用特定的软件去解释的时候,就变成了可运行脚本。在Windows上,可运行脚本就是BATCH文件,也叫批处理文件,这是从DOS时代遗留下来的名字,意思就是把非常多命令放到一起来运行。它的扩展名是*.bat,双击便可直接运行,在命令行(CMD或叫做命令提示符)以下也能够当作一个命令来运行。由于这是Windows支持的东西,所以仅仅能在Windows平台使用。(特殊情况除外,不要钻牛角尖,没意思的)。比方著名的Windows垃圾清理小工具就是一个BAT批处理文件。

    01
    领券